Part Number MPXHZ6400A6T1 |
Category Pressure Sensors, Transducers |
Manufacturer NXP USA Inc. |
Description SENSOR PRESSURE ABS AXIAL 8SSOP |
Package 8-SOIC (0.154", 3.90mm Width) |
Series - |
Features Temperature Compensated |
Voltage - Supply 4.64 V ~ 5.36 V |
Operating Temperature -40°C ~ 125°C |
Package / Case 8-SOIC (0.154", 3.90mm Width) |
Supplier Device Package 8-SSOP |
Output 0.2 V ~ 4.8 V |
Accuracy ±1.5% |
Output Type Analog Voltage |
Pressure Type Vented Gauge |
Operating Pressure 2.9 PSI ~ 58.02 PSI (20 kPa ~ 400 kPa) |
Port Style Barbless |
Maximum Pressure 232.06 PSI (1600 kPa) |
Port Size Male - 0.13" (3.3mm), Tube |
Package_case 8-SOIC (0.154", 3.90mm Width) |

NXP N-AFE 8-Channel Analog Front-End IC
NXP N-AFE 8-Channel Analog Front-End IC
NXP N-AFE 8-Channel Analog Front End (AFE) IC is a highly configurable industrial-grade multi-channel general-purpose input AFE for high-precision measurement requirements. These devices integrate a low leakage, high voltage (HV) fast multiplexer, low offset/low drift programmable gain amplifier (PGA) and buffer, high data rate 24-bit Delta-Sigma analog-to-digital converter (ADC) and Low Drift Voltage Reference.
